Idle picks up
 
Just swapped a 2.3 & T5 from a 87 mustang into my 87 ranger .When you first start it up it idles fine after about 5 mins the idle picks up all at once to about 900 + rpms.If you shut it off it will idle fine for about 10 sec and idle up again.Im thinking maybe a bad sensor.Any ideas?
